Searched refs:edi (Results 101 - 125 of 147) sorted by relevance

123456

/freebsd-11-stable/contrib/llvm-project/lldb/source/Plugins/Process/minidump/
H A DRegisterContextMinidump_x86_32.cpp89 writeRegister(&context->edi,
H A DRegisterContextMinidump_x86_32.h84 llvm::support::ulittle32_t edi; member in struct:lldb_private::minidump::MinidumpContext_x86_32
/freebsd-11-stable/contrib/llvm-project/openmp/runtime/src/
H A Dz_Windows_NT-586_asm.asm83 push edi
92 mov edi, DWORD PTR _p$[ebp]
93 mov DWORD PTR _eax$[ edi ], eax
94 mov DWORD PTR _ebx$[ edi ], ebx
95 mov DWORD PTR _ecx$[ edi ], ecx
96 mov DWORD PTR _edx$[ edi ], edx
101 pop edi
224 push edi
225 mov edi, DWORD PTR _p$[ebp]
230 lock cmpxchg8b QWORD PTR [edi]
[all...]
H A Dz_Linux_asm.S372 pushl %edi
373 movl 8(%ebp), %edi
379 cmpxchg8b (%edi)
380 sete %al // if %edx:eax == (%edi) set %al = 1 else set %al = 0
382 popl %edi
439 pushl %edi
440 movl 8(%ebp), %edi
446 cmpxchg8b (%edi)
447 popl %edi
1198 bsr %edi,
[all...]
/freebsd-11-stable/stand/pc98/boot2/
H A Dboot1.S141 xor %edi,%edi
197 * %edi - lba
222 shr $16,%edi
/freebsd-11-stable/sys/i386/linux/
H A Dlinux_ptrace.c99 l_long edi; member in struct:linux_pt_reg
126 linux_r->edi = bsd_r->r_edi;
148 bsd_r->r_edi = linux_r->edi;
/freebsd-11-stable/sys/i386/i386/
H A Dmpboot.s151 movl %eax, %edi
/freebsd-11-stable/sys/amd64/amd64/
H A Dapic_vector.S98 movl %eax, %edi /* pass the IRQ */
/freebsd-11-stable/stand/pc98/btx/lib/
H A Dbtxv86.s78 xchgl %edi,V86_EDI(%ebp) # Swap EDI
/freebsd-11-stable/stand/i386/btx/lib/
H A Dbtxv86.s78 xchgl %edi,V86_EDI(%ebp) # Swap EDI
/freebsd-11-stable/stand/i386/libi386/
H A Dbiossmap.c76 v86.edi = VTOPOFF(&buf);
H A Dbiosmem.c109 v86.edi = VTOPOFF(&smap);
/freebsd-11-stable/contrib/llvm-project/lldb/source/Plugins/Process/Utility/
H A DRegisterContextDarwin_i386.h52 uint32_t edi; member in struct:RegisterContextDarwin_i386::GPR
H A DRegisterInfos_i386.h195 DEFINE_GPR(edi, nullptr, ehframe_edi_i386, dwarf_edi_i386,
222 DEFINE_GPR_PSEUDO_16(di, edi), DEFINE_GPR_PSEUDO_16(si, esi),
H A DRegisterInfos_x86_64.h229 DEFINE_GPR_PSEUDO_32(edi, rdi), DEFINE_GPR_PSEUDO_32(esi, rsi),
372 UPDATE_GPR_INFO(edi, rdi);
/freebsd-11-stable/usr.sbin/apm/
H A Dapm.c278 tm.tm_year = bcd2int(args.edi) - 1900;
371 args.edi = int2bcd(tm->tm_year + 1900);
/freebsd-11-stable/stand/pc98/cdboot/
H A Dcdboot.S452 mov %es:(MEM_READ_BUFFER+AOUT_ENTRY),%edi # %edi is the destination
458 push %edi # Save entry point for later
472 add $(MEM_PAGE_SIZE - 1),%edi # pad %edi out to a new page
473 and $~(MEM_PAGE_SIZE - 1),%edi # for the data segment
485 mov $MEM_BTX_ADDRESS,%edi # %edi -> where BTX needs to go
/freebsd-11-stable/stand/pc98/btx/btx/
H A Dbtx.S373 movl $MEM_BUF,%edi # Buffer
398 pushl %edi # Dump to
484 * -0x34 %edi
496 * -0x64 zero %edi (hardware int only)
584 leal -0x44(%esi),%edi # %edi => kernel stack seg regs
628 * -0x28 %edi
679 leal -0x18(%esi),%edi # Kernel stack GP regs
695 leal V86_GS(%ecx),%edi # %edi
[all...]
/freebsd-11-stable/stand/i386/btx/btx/
H A Dbtx.S371 movl $MEM_BUF,%edi # Buffer
372 pushl %edi # Dump to
458 * -0x34 %edi
470 * -0x64 zero %edi (hardware int only)
558 leal -0x44(%esi),%edi # %edi => kernel stack seg regs
602 * -0x28 %edi
653 leal -0x18(%esi),%edi # Kernel stack GP regs
669 leal V86_GS(%ecx),%edi # %edi
[all...]
/freebsd-11-stable/contrib/gdb/gdb/
H A Di386gnu-nat.c54 REG_OFFSET (uesp), REG_OFFSET (ebp), REG_OFFSET (esi), REG_OFFSET (edi),
/freebsd-11-stable/contrib/gcc/config/i386/
H A Dlinux-unwind.h170 fs->regs.reg[7].loc.offset = (long)&sc->REG_NAME(edi) - new_cfa;
/freebsd-11-stable/sys/cddl/dev/dtrace/amd64/
H A Ddtrace_asm.S316 movl dtrace_probeid_error(%rip), %edi
/freebsd-11-stable/sys/x86/include/
H A Dapm_bios.h238 uint32_t edi; member in struct:apm_bios_arg
/freebsd-11-stable/sys/i386/include/pc/
H A Dbios.h311 u_int edi; member in struct:bios_regs
/freebsd-11-stable/contrib/libpcap/msdos/
H A Dpktdrvr.c144 #define r_di edi
329 r.x.edi = FP_OFF (&reg);
405 reg.edi = (WORD) &PktReceiver;
757 ReadRealMem (&pktInfo.majVer, DOS_ADDR(reg.es,reg.edi), PKT_PARAM_SIZE);

Completed in 293 milliseconds

123456